Not everyone realizes just how many online casinos are out there, but just one online search brings up thousands of apps and platforms, some related to a brick-and-mortar brand, others completely independent. It is a global market too, with players all over the world jumping onto this bandwagon. Everywhere you look, the competition is feverish, and platforms all compete to provide the best possible service.

They are also increasingly offering a wide selection of payment options. Just a few years ago, the idea of a casino accepting cryptocurrencies would have sounded ridiculous to many, yet now people are searching for the most popular slots at mBit casino specifically because they know this payment option will be available. A lot of people got into the crypto universe without specific ideas of what they would eventually spend their funds on, and for many, playing slots at sites like mBit casino has become an increasingly popular way to utilize their crypto.
